Understanding the Foundations of Consumer Behavior

The Decision-Making Process

To comprehend consumer behavior, it is vital to analyze the decision-making process. Consumers typically go through the following steps:

  • Problem Recognition: Identifying the need for a product or service.
  • Information Search: Gathering information about available alternatives.
  • Evaluation of Alternatives: Comparing options based on specific criteria.
  • Purchase Decision: Choosing the most suitable option.
  • Post-Purchase Behavior: Evaluating the purchase and its satisfaction level.

Factors Influencing Consumer Behavior

Consumer behavior is influenced by various factors, including:

  • Cultural Factors: Beliefs, values, and norms shape a person's preferences and choices.
  • Social Factors: Family, friends, and social groups play a significant role in purchasing decisions.
  • Personal Factors: Age, occupation, and lifestyle affect an individual's decision-making process.
  • Psychological Factors: Motivation, perception, and attitude impact the way consumers evaluate and choose products.

Exploring the World of Neuromarketing

What is Neuromarketing?

Neuromarketing is the application of neuroscience to marketing, aiming to understand consumers' subconscious reactions to marketing stimuli. This approach helps marketers create more effective campaigns by tapping into the consumers' minds.

Techniques Used in Neuromarketing

Some of the most common neuromarketing techniques include:

  • Functional Magnetic Resonance Imaging (fMRI): This technique measures brain activity by detecting changes in blood flow.
  • Electroencephalography (EEG): EEG records electrical activity in the brain, allowing marketers to understand emotional responses to stimuli.
  • Eye-Tracking: By monitoring eye movements, marketers can identify which elements of a marketing material capture consumers' attention.
  • Facial Coding: Analyzing facial expressions helps marketers understand the emotional reactions to marketing messages.

The Science of Marketing Psychology

Principles of Marketing Psychology

Marketing psychology is the study of how psychological principles can be applied to influence consumer behavior. Some key principles include:

  • Reciprocity: People feel obligated to return favors when they receive something. Offering free samples or valuable content can encourage purchases.
  • Social Proof: Consumers are more likely to trust a product if they see others using and endorsing it. Testimonials, reviews, and influencer collaborations can strengthen your brand's credibility.
  • Scarcity: Limited-time offers and exclusive products create a sense of urgency, encouraging consumers to act quickly.
  • Anchoring: Consumers rely on the first piece of information they encounter to make decisions. Presenting a higher-priced item before a lower-priced one can make the latter seem more attractive.

Applying Neuromarketing and Marketing Psychology Principles

Crafting Compelling Marketing Campaigns

By incorporating neuromarketing and marketing psychology principles into your campaigns, you can enhance their effectiveness. Consider the following strategies:

  • Leverage Storytelling: Utilize emotionally-driven stories to connect with your audience on a deeper level. This can help build brand affinity and increase the likelihood of purchase.
  • Optimize Visual Elements: Use eye-tracking data to arrange your marketing materials in a way that captures and retains the audience's attention. Use colors and images that evoke desired emotions and associations.
  • Employ Personalization: Tailor your marketing messages to individual preferences and needs. Utilize data from customer profiles to create personalized recommendations and targeted promotions.
  • Simplify Decision-Making: Minimize the number of choices available to reduce decision fatigue. Offer clear product comparisons and emphasize the benefits of your product or service.
  • Incorporate Social Proof: Showcase positive customer reviews, testimonials, and case studies to demonstrate the value of your product and build trust with potential buyers.
  • Use Scarcity and Urgency: Create limited-time offers or limited-quantity promotions to encourage immediate action. Use countdown timers and stock alerts to enhance the sense of urgency.

Measuring Success in Neuromarketing Campaigns

Key Performance Indicators

To evaluate the success of your neuromarketing and marketing psychology strategies, track the following Key Performance Indicators (KPIs):

  • Conversion Rate: Measure the percentage of visitors who complete a desired action, such as making a purchase or signing up for a newsletter.
  • Average Order Value: Calculate the average amount spent per transaction to determine if your marketing efforts are driving higher-value purchases.
  • Customer Acquisition Cost: Assess the cost of acquiring a new customer through your marketing campaigns.
  • Customer Retention Rate: Monitor the percentage of customers who return for repeat purchases, indicating satisfaction and loyalty.
  • Net Promoter Score: Gauge customer satisfaction and their likelihood of recommending your product or service to others.

Continuous Improvement

Continuously analyze your campaign performance, gather customer feedback, and stay updated on neuromarketing and marketing psychology research. Use these insights to refine your marketing strategies and maintain a competitive edge in your industry.
